Output 23501d69bce312aae5bbcf6822894690f2573062baeaa6f18076fd595387336e:0

value
103459912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 39932a9bed9b9a0e1664ddfc823f32da47d1500d OP_EQUAL
address
MD9b3fhwK8WzcASAVcfpBhjwyvpKNt6Go5
transaction
23501d69bce312aae5bbcf6822894690f2573062baeaa6f18076fd595387336e
spent
true